Conservatory Upgrade Services: Enhancing Your Space for Comfort and Style
Conservatories are a lot more than mere extensions of your home; they are sanctuaries of light, relaxation, and often even efficiency. As time passes, your conservatory might need some upgrades to preserve its charm and performance. Whether it's enhancing insulation, modernizing the design, or improving the general visual, conservatory upgrade services can make a world of distinction. This article will check out the different alternatives offered, the advantages of upgrading, and some regularly asked concerns to help you on the course to transforming your conservatory.
Why Upgrade Your Conservatory?
Updating your conservatory can result in a plethora of advantages:
Increased Energy Efficiency: Older conservatories may not be adequately insulating, leading to higher energy bills. Upgrading windows, roofings, and heater can considerably decrease your household energy intake.
Improved Aesthetics: A fresh design or modern upgrades can elevate the overall appeal of your conservatory, making it a more inviting space for you and your guests.
Improved Functionality: Adding features like incorporated lighting, much better ventilation, or perhaps clever home innovation can boost how you utilize your conservatory, making it more flexible.
Increased Property Value: A well-kept and upgraded conservatory can increase the value of your property, offering a strong roi need to you decide to sell.
Better Comfort: Upgrades can make sure that your conservatory stays comfy throughout the year, regardless of the weather exterior.
Typical Conservatory Upgrade Services
Below is a table that details some popular conservatory upgrade services, along with their functions and advantages:
| Upgrade Service | Features | Advantages |
|---|---|---|
| Energy-Efficient Windows | Double or triple glazing, Low-E finishes | Lowered heat loss, lower energy bills |
| Roof Replacement | Polycarbonate or glass alternatives | Enhanced insulation, much better natural light |
| Heating Solutions | Underfloor heating, radiators | Year-round convenience, easy temperature level control |
| Ventilation Systems | Roofing system vents, fans | Improved air circulation, decreased humidity |
| Lighting Upgrades | LED installations, skylights | Enhanced ambiance, energy performance |
| Smart Home Integration | Automated blinds, wise thermostats | Benefit, energy control, remote tracking |
| Floor covering Options | Tiles, laminate, or natural wood | Easy maintenance, visual appeal |
| Interior Decoration Consultation | Professional design services | Customized style, enhanced performance |

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How much does it typically cost to upgrade a conservatory?
The cost differs commonly depending upon the upgrades you select, the size of your conservatory, and the products involved. Fundamental upgrades can begin from a couple of hundred dollars, while extensive restorations might cost thousands.
2. For how long does the upgrade procedure take?
The timeline for upgrades can vary from a few days for minor enhancements to several weeks for more extensive restorations. Talk about specific timelines with your contractor.

Typically, small upgrades do not need preparation approval, but more considerable modifications, specifically structural ones, may need approval. It's best to check with your local planning authority.
4. Can I upgrade my conservatory myself?
While some easier upgrades like painting or decorating can be DIY, more technical tasks such as window replacements and roof need to be handled by professionals to make sure security and compliance with structure guidelines.
5. What are energy-efficient upgrades?
Energy-efficient upgrades consist of double or triple-glazed windows, improved insulation, and energy-efficient heating systems. These help in reducing energy consumption and improve convenience levels.
